History of Kings County Agriculture Part 1 ends on July 27 - Valley Voice

Summary by Valley Voice
Part One of the exhibition includes displays of a history of Tulare Lake before and after the mid-1800s; issues about, and the resolution of, the allocation of Kings River water, pioneer families, the Mussel Slough tragedy, Lacey Milling Company and early farm implements.
